Council Member n' nonnel 1 <br />moved its adoption: <br />introduced the following resolution and <br />CITY OF LINO LAKES <br />RESOLUTION NO. 10 -64 <br />RESOLUTION DENYING A COMPRHENSIVE PLAN AMENDMENT, <br />REZONING, AND CONDITIONAL USE PERMIT FOR AN OUTDOOR SALES <br />LOT AT 909 MAPLE STREET. <br />WHEREAS, KI Auto operates an existing automobile body repair shop at 909 <br />Maple Street, which was approved via Conditional Use Permit in 1991, and; <br />WHEREAS, the legal description of the property is <br />The East 100 feet of the West 1600 feet of the North Half of Lot 4, <br />AUDITOR'S SUBDIVISION NO. 138, Anoka County, Minnesota <br />and; <br />WHEREAS, the addition of an outdoor automobile sales lot is proposed on the <br />site, which require a conditional use permit, a rezoning to general business, and <br />a comprehensive plan amendment to change the land use designation of the site <br />to commercial, as stated in the zoning ordinance and comprehensive plan; and <br />WHEREAS, the City Council makes the following findings: <br />1. The City is in the midst of reviewing the 2030 Comprehensive Plan, which is <br />both mandated, and must be formally accepted, by the Metropolitan Council <br />before the City Council can adopt the plan and put it into affect. <br />2. The Metropolitan Council has informed the city that it will not review any <br />comprehensive plan amendments until the 2030 Comprehensive Plan is <br />adopted. <br />3. The subject site is outside of the MUSA boundary, is not serviced by <br />municipal water and sewer, and is nearly one mile away from the nearest <br />trunk connection. <br />KI Auto <br />Page 19 of 22 <br />
